Which library research databases include information about articles published in magazines, journals, and newspapers? question 1
Alecsey [184]

Answer:

periodical databases

Explanation:

Among the various databases you can now access in a library, the periodical databases contains the text and other information about articles published in magazines, journal and newspapers.

This database allows you for example to easily search for all articles written about a specific event or person, and it will return you the list of articles you can then read from a single spot, no matter where or when the article was written.

Climatologist use weather balloons, stethoscopes, and satellites true or false
Nonamiya [84]

Answer:

False.

Explanation:

A stethoscope is a medical instrument which is used for listening to the work of the heart and lungs.  It consists of a microphone that rests on the patient's chest, and rubber tubes that bring the sound to the earphones. An ordinary stethoscope does not have any moving or electrical parts, as it only mechanically conducts sound from the patient's chest to the doctor's ear.   One of the simplest examinations that doctors perform today is listening to the lungs and heart with a stethoscope. With the help of this instrument, noises are heard during the work of the lungs and heart.
